When I bought my first tube of expensive mascara, I went by the three month rule also. Then, I started checking things out on my own and tossed that rule. You can still use it. I do recommend that you smell your mascara the very first time you use it. Then, when you think you've hit three months, give it another sniff. If it smells off, then toss it. Sometimes with makeup it's best to go by smell and not the 'rules' we've been given. I suggest if you want to load up on mascara, swirl the wand around in the tube, remove it, apply, put the wand back in the tube and repeat. That'll keep the air out and give you the same amount of mascara you want to use. The power of mascara is funny. Malice polish is fantastic! Opaque in one coat if you are generous with it. Levels out beautifully. And the shimmer is gorgeus!
Mystery glossimer is a lovely peachy shade! I thought it might be too beige and bland, but it is beautiful.
The quad is amazing. Can be worn sheer or more intense. The plum and gold look really beautiful used wet as an eyeliner! If you layer the plum over a dark brown or black liner it looks similar to the liner in the collection (obviously not exactly the same).
